Layer 3: The "New Player" Problem

If you create a new player in the editor (ID 8000+), default PES 6 doesn't look for a preset face. The Fix: Using PES 6 Editor (by Mastergold) to change a player's "Presence" flag from "Generic" to "Special Hairstyle/Face."

Update Kitserver: The most reliable fix for modern HD face bugs is ensuring you are using the latest Kitserver (specifically version 6.8.1 or newer). This version solves compatibility issues with high-resolution face textures that cause the game to crash or display generic faces.
